Software Product Family Evaluation
نویسندگان
چکیده
This paper proposes a 4-dimensional software product family engineering evaluation framework. The four dimensions relate to the software engineering concerns of business, architecture, organisation and process. The evaluation framework is intended for use within software developing organisations to determine the status of their own software product family engineering and the priorities for improving. The results of the evaluation can be used for benchmarking, road mapping and developing improvement plans. An initial evaluation of a real industrial case is presented to show the validity of the
منابع مشابه
Software performance tuning of software product family architectures: Two case studies in the real-time embedded systems domain
Software performance is an important non-functional quality attribute and software performance evaluation is an essential activity in the software development process. Especially in embedded real-time systems, software design and evaluation are driven by the needs to optimize the limited resources, to respect time deadlines and, at the same time, to produce the best experience for end-users. So...
متن کاملMaturity Assessment Framework for Business Dimension of Software Product Family
The software product family approach aims at curtailing the concept of “reinventing the wheel” in the software development process. The business has been highlighted as one of the critical dimensions in the process of software product family. This work presents an assessment framework for evaluating the business dimension of software product family process. Additionally, a software product fami...
متن کاملFuzzy inference system for software product family process evaluation
When developing multiple products within a common application domain, systematic use of a software product family process can yield increased productivity in cost, quality, effort and schedule. Such a process provides the means for the reuse of software assets which can considerably reduce the development time and the cost of software products. A comprehensive strategy for the evaluating the ma...
متن کاملExperiences of Performance Tuning Software Product Family Architectures Using a Scenario-Driven Approach
Performance is an important non functional quality attribute of a software system. The ability to deliver the expected performance objectives comes from a careful design and attention to detail. Unfortunately, performance is not always considered at the beginning. However, once built, software performance can still be improved by evaluating and tuning the software architecture. When analyzing t...
متن کاملEvaluation and selection in product design for mass customization: A knowledge decision support approach
Mass customization has been identified as a competitive strategy by an increasing number of companies. Family-based product design has been recognized as an efficient and effective means to realize sufficient product variety to satisfy a range of customer demands in support for mass customization. This paper presents a knowledge decision support approach to product family design evaluation and ...
متن کاملذخیره در منابع من
با ذخیره ی این منبع در منابع من، دسترسی به آن را برای استفاده های بعدی آسان تر کنید
عنوان ژورنال:
دوره شماره
صفحات -
تاریخ انتشار 2003